How Does an Infection Lead to the Need for Emergency Tooth Extraction?

One of the most serious reasons for emergency tooth removal is infection. When bacteria penetrate the tooth, they can reach the pulp and cause an abscess. Dental abscesses are pockets of pus that form due to bacterial infection and can result in severe throbbing pain, swelling, fever, and even facial discomfort.

In many situations, dental abscess treatments may include antibiotics or root canal therapy. However, if the tooth is too damaged or the infection is severe, emergency teeth pulling becomes the safest option. Removing the infected tooth stops bacteria from spreading to nearby teeth, the jawbone, or other parts of the body.

 

Why Can’t Severe Tooth Pain Always Be Treated with Medication Alone?

Painkillers and antibiotics can provide temporary relief, but they do not eliminate the root cause of severe tooth pain. Medication may reduce inflammation or slow the spread of infection, but the damaged or infected tooth often remains a problem.

If you rely only on medication, the pain is likely to return, sometimes worse than before. Emergency teeth pulling removes the source of infection entirely, providing long-term relief and preventing recurring issues. This is why dentists often recommend extraction when conservative treatments are no longer effective.

 

When Is Emergency Teeth Pulling the Best Option?

Emergency tooth extraction is usually recommended when saving the tooth is no longer possible or safe. Situations that often require immediate removal include:

  • Advanced tooth decay that has destroyed most of the tooth structure
  • Severe infections that do not respond to other dental abscess treatments
  • Impacted or broken teeth causing intense pain and swelling
  • Trauma from accidents that damage the tooth beyond repair

What Are the Risks of Delaying Emergency Teeth Pulling?

Delaying treatment when severe tooth pain strikes can lead to serious complications. An untreated infection can spread from the tooth to the jawbone, sinuses, or bloodstream. In extreme cases, this can become a life-threatening condition.

How Do Dental Abscess Treatments Work Alongside Emergency Extraction?

Dental abscess treatments often involve a combination of procedures and medications. If an abscess is present, the dentist may first drain the infection and prescribe antibiotics. In some cases, a root canal can save the tooth. However, when the abscess is severe, extraction becomes necessary.

Emergency tooth removal ensures that the source of infection is eliminated. After extraction, follow-up care may include antibiotics and guidance on oral hygiene to prevent future infections. What Should You Expect After an Emergency Tooth Extraction?

After emergency teeth pulling, mild swelling and discomfort are normal for a few days. Your dentist will provide clear aftercare instructions, including how to manage pain, keep the area clean, and avoid complications like dry socket.

Most patients experience rapid improvement once the infected tooth is gone. Following your dentist’s advice helps ensure smooth healing and reduces the risk of further issues.
